如何在Turbogears中为运行时的隐藏字段设置“value”参数

2024-05-20 20:45:33 发布

您现在位置:Python中文网/ 问答频道 /正文

为了在toscawidget中设置HiddenField的值,我发现唯一有用的参数是“default”(令人惊讶的是,toscawidgets中的“value”在html中并不代表“value”)。但是,我能让它工作的唯一方法是在创建字段时:

class myForm(TableForm):
    class fields(WidgetsList): 
    myhiddenField = HiddenField(default='old_value')

但是,我需要在运行时填充,或者换句话说,我希望我的控制器在运行时更改隐藏字段的值。但这似乎是不可能的,而且

^{pr2}$

好像没用。在


Tags: 方法defaultfields参数valuehtml代表class